As the leaves turn and the air grows crisp, Fall 2025 is shaping up to be a season of warmth, texture, and meaningful details in the world of weddings. From fashion to florals, couples are leaning into cozy sophistication, sustainability, and personal storytelling. Here’s a look at the top trends making waves this autumn:
1. Earthy Luxe Color Palettes
Say goodbye to traditional burgundy and gold. This fall, think rustic terracotta, olive green, ochre, slate blue, and muted mauve. These earthy tones bring a grounded elegance, often paired with metallic accents like brushed copper or antique brass for a warm, refined feel.
2. Statement Sleeves & Layered Bridal Looks
Bridal fashion is leaning toward dramatic sleeves, capelets, and detachable elements. Layering adds visual interest and versatility—think tulle overskirts, lace jackets, or velvet shawls that give brides a second look for the reception.
3. Textured Florals & Foraged Greenery
Florals are all about texture this season. Expect to see dried elements, berries, seed pods, and even mushrooms mixed with fresh blooms. Locally foraged greenery and wild, unstructured arrangements give a natural, romantic aesthetic.
4. Intimate Outdoor Venues with Elevated Comfort
Fall 2025 couples are choosing vineyards, woodlands, and historic estates, with a focus on outdoor settings enhanced with cozy touches: fire pits, wool throws, lounge areas, and candlelit dining under tents or open skies.
5. Sustainable, Artisan Touches
Eco-conscious weddings continue to rise. Couples are opting for locally sourced food, compostable décor, heirloom details, and artisan-crafted invitations and favors. Expect to see a rise in vintage rentals and upcycled décor.
6. Cinematic Lighting
Lighting design is having a major moment. Think warm amber uplighting, taper candles in vintage holders, and hanging lantern installations. The goal? Creating a cinematic, cozy vibe perfect for golden-hour ceremonies and moody portraits.
7. Elevated Comfort Foods
The food scene this fall is all about comfort with a gourmet twist—seasonal small plates, elevated takes on classics (like truffle mac & cheese bites or cider-braised short ribs), and interactive stations featuring hot cider, fresh doughnuts, or custom s’mores.
8. Deeply Personal Details
Customization is at the heart of every element—from handwritten vows and curated playlists to signature scents and embroidered details in the gown or veil. Couples are telling their story with intentionality and heart.
